Delving deeper into the ingredients, Kelly’s Enchiladas prioritizes accessibility and ease of preparation, making it an ideal choice for weeknight dinners or casual entertaining. The core filling typically involves lean ground beef, browned and drained to ensure a clean flavor. This is then seasoned with a blend of classic Tex-Mex spices such as chili powder, cumin, and garlic powder, which impart warmth and depth. Onion and sometimes garlic are sautéed to provide an aromatic foundation before the meat is added, building layers of flavor from the outset. Some variations might also include a touch of tomato paste or diced tomatoes for added moisture and a hint of acidity, further enriching the savory notes of the beef. The tortillas, traditionally corn, are often briefly softened in a warm liquid, a crucial step that prevents them from cracking during the rolling process and allows them to absorb the sauce more effectively.

The enchilada sauce is arguably the star of Kelly’s Enchiladas, and its preparation is key to the dish’s success. While many home cooks opt for convenient store-bought sauces, the Allrecipes community often gravitates towards recipes that offer a slightly more homemade touch, even if it’s a streamlined version. This recipe, in its widely shared form, often utilizes a combination of canned tomato sauce or crushed tomatoes as a base, enhanced with characteristic enchilada seasonings. Chili powder is paramount, providing that signature red hue and mild heat. Cumin adds its earthy, smoky notes, while a touch of oregano can introduce a subtle herbal complexity. Some cooks might also incorporate a pinch of cayenne pepper for an extra kick, or a small amount of sugar to balance the acidity of the tomatoes. The richness of the sauce can be further developed by blooming the spices in a bit of oil or butter before adding the tomato base, intensifying their aromas and flavors.

The assembly process for Kelly’s Enchiladas is where the magic truly happens, transforming individual components into a cohesive and comforting casserole. After the ground beef filling is prepared and the tortillas are softened, the assembly line begins. Each tortilla is generously filled with the seasoned ground beef mixture, then rolled up and placed snugly in a baking dish. The key to a successful enchilada assembly is to pack them tightly, ensuring they hold their shape and are well-supported by each other. This also helps to create pockets that will later trap the delicious sauce. Once all the tortillas are rolled and arranged in the dish, the enchilada sauce is poured liberally over the top, ensuring every nook and cranny is covered. This generous application of sauce is essential for infusing the tortillas and filling with flavor and moisture.

The crowning glory of Kelly’s Enchiladas, as with many classic enchilada recipes, is the cheese topping. A generous amount of shredded cheese, typically a blend of cheddar and Monterey Jack, is scattered evenly over the sauced enchiladas. This creates a beautiful, bubbling crust that is both visually appealing and incredibly satisfying. The heat of the oven melts the cheese, binding the enchiladas together and creating that signature gooey, stringy texture that makes enchiladas so irresistible. The baking time and temperature are crucial for ensuring the enchiladas are heated through, the sauce is bubbling, and the cheese is perfectly melted and slightly golden. This typically involves baking at a moderate temperature for around 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is fully melted and the sauce is hot.

While the classic recipe uses beef and dairy cheese, discussions within the Allrecipes community often revolve around substitutions. For instance, ground chicken or turkey can be used as a leaner alternative to beef. Vegetarian versions can be created by substituting the meat with black beans, pinto beans, or a mixture of sautéed vegetables like bell peppers, onions, and corn. Vegan adaptations would involve using plant-based ground meat alternatives or bean fillings, and replacing dairy cheese with a vegan shredded cheese product. The final presentation of Kelly’s Enchiladas is as important as its preparation. Serving suggestions often include classic accompaniments such as sh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, sour cream, and salsa. These garnishes not only enhance the visual appeal of the dish but also provide contrasting textures and flavors that complement the richness of the enchiladas. The crispy, fresh elements cut through the savory, cheesy components, creating a well-rounded and satisfying meal.
